Conclusions:
The logPow of the substance is -2.9
Executive summary:

In a shake flask method he octanol-water partition coefficient was determined to be -2.9 (as logPow) at pH 7.

Description of key information

In a shake flask method he octanol-water partition coefficient was determined to be -2.9 (as logPow) at pH 7.

For risk assessment the logKow is set at -1 (minimum value in EUSES)
